Bride's Checklist

12 – 18 months

  • Purchase Engagement Rings
  • Take Engagement Photos
  • Send Engagement Announcement to Newspaper
  • Send Engagement Announcement by email to friends
  • Set Wedding Budget
  • Set Wedding Date
  • Decide type of Wedding ( Informal or Formal)
  • Interview Wedding Consultants
  • Determine number of guest to be invited
  • Select Ceremony Site
  • Select Reception Site
  • Choose Caterer
  • Choose Photographer
  • Choose Videographer


6 – 12 months

  • Final Selection on Wedding Rings
  • Open joint bank accounts
  • Choose and order Wedding Gown
  • Reserve Limousine/ Wedding Transportation
  • Choose color theme for wedding
  • Choose bridal party
  • Select Bridesmaid Dresses
  • Plan details of decorations ( Balloons, Flowers)
  • Select Florist
  • Select Musicians ( Live Band, DJ, Harpist)
  • Select Officiant (Pastor, Judge) for wedding ceremony
  • Select Hair & Make-up Artist
  • Shop for Trousseau & Going away attire
  • Select Baker (Wedding Cake)


4 – 6 months

  • Consult with Attorneys ( Prenuptial Agreement and other legal matters)
  • Select Bridal Registry items
  • Select Music for Wedding Ceremony and Reception
  • Reserve rental equipment if needed
  • Prepare accommodations for Out of Town Guest
  • Plan Bridal Shower Party
  • Plan Bridesmaid luncheon
  • Purchase Veil and Bridal Accessories
  • Purchase gifts for Bridal Party
  • Make appointment for practice session for Hair & Make-up
  • Order Wedding Favors
  • Review plans for Wedding Ceremony & Reception
  • Have Mothers choose their own dresses
  • Make Honeymoon Plans


2 – 3 months

  • Pick-up wedding rings – make sure they fit and are engraved correctly
  • If changing your name – Order name change kit
  • Update Immunization for out of country travel, if necessary
  • Send out Invitations to Out of Town Guest
  • Make out a photographer ‘s Checklist
  • Purchase Gifts for each other
  • Apply for Marriage License
  • Address & Send out Invitations
  • Select & Coordinate Wedding Ceremony Program
  • Appoint Guest book Attendants for Wedding Ceremony & Reception
  • Confirm Out of Town Guest accommodations
  • Get Your Hair Trimmed
  • Confirm & Finalize details with Florist
  • Confirm Rehearsal Program Officiant
  • Confirm Guest count with Caterer/Restaurant
  • Final Fitting for Bridesmaids Dresses & Wedding Gown
  • Have Groom Select Tux Styles for Groomsmen & Fathers
  • Finalize Wedding Day Schedule (Itinerary)
  • Confirm Transportation Schedule
  • Reserve restaurant for rehearsal dinner
  • Change mailing address if moving
  • Review Checklist for Wedding Day Ceremony & Reception
  • Make reservations for Bridesmaids luncheon
  • Complete Trousseau shopping


1 Month

  • Call guests that have not yet RSVP'd
  • Confirm honeymoon plans & pick-up airline tickets
  • Assign Wedding day helpers
  • Keep track of gifts received and start on thank you notes
  • Arrange for a professional to preserve and heirloom your Gown & Bouquet
  • Pick-up Bridesmaids Dresses & Wedding Gown (Already Pressed)
  • Start seating arrangement & prepare seating name cards
  • Confirm final details with Florist
  • Confirm final details with Photographer
  • Confirm final details with Officiant
  • Confirm final details with Videographer
  • Confirm final details with Baker
  • Confirm final details with Restaurant/Caterer
  • Confirm final details with Coordinator
  • Confirm final details for Wedding Transportation
  • Confirm final details with Bridal party
  • Confirm final details with Wedding Helpers
  • Confirm final details with Rental Equipment Company
  • Confirm final details with Musicians
  • Double Check Attire and Accessories for Bridal Party & Yourself
  • Confirm schedule for Hair & Make-up Artist
  • Plan and create Wedding Day Itinerary


1 Week

_____

  • Final Guest count with Caterer/Restaurant
  • Arrange for Postal Office to hold or forward your email during your honeymoon
  • Relax – take a long leisurely bath
  • Re-confirm with Travel Agent or Airlines
  • Review all seating arrangement with ushers and helpers
  • Pack for Honeymoon Trip
  • Arrange for Bridal Party, Parents & Family and Photographer and Videographer to all meet at a designated location (when taking pictures prior to the Wedding ceremony)


1 – 2 Days

  • Get a Manicure & Pedicure
  • Get a Massage
  • Attend Wedding Rehearsal Dinner
  • Have Groom or Best man Pick-up Rental Tux for Groomsmen
  • Prepare Final payment in individual envelopes for each Professional


Wedding Day

  • Nice long bath or shower - Relax
  • Go to Hair & Make-up appointment
  • Get Dressed
  • Have Fun – It’s your Wedding Day!
